HKU president Xiang Zhang to step down in 2028 at end of second 5-year term

HKU president Xiang Zhang will step down in 2028 after completing a second five-year term. He wishes to return to laboratory work and described his time as president as a 'defining honour'.

HKU president Xiang Zhang will step down in 2028 after two five-year terms. He wants to return to his laboratory and focus on scientific research.
